Typical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$8,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Simple slab leveling |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Moderate foundation adjustment | $3,000 - $5,500 |
| Complete foundation stabilization | $6,000 - $8,000 |
| Pier and beam leveling | $2,000 - $4,000 |
| Crack repair and reinforcement | $1,500 - $3,500 |
| Foundation underpinning | $7,000 - $12,000 |

Concrete foundation leveling is a process used to address uneven or settling concrete slabs in residential and commercial properties around Orange, VA. This service helps restore stability and levelness to existing concrete surfaces, such as driveways, walkways, and patios, without the need for complete replacement. Understanding typical project considerations can assist property owners in evaluating options and planning accordingly.
- Materials commonly used include polyurethane foam, mudjacking slurry, or other injection compounds designed for stability and durability.
- The scope of work typically involves lifting and leveling specific sections of concrete, often ranging from small patches to larger slabs.
- The labor complexity varies based on the size of the area and the existing condition of the concrete, generally requiring specialized equipment and techniques.
- Permitting requirements depend on local regulations in Orange, VA, and may be necessary for larger or structural projects.
- Additional services or features, such as crack repair or surface sealing, may be included to enhance longevity and appearance.
